Gaucho men place 10th at West Regionals

STANFORD – The UCSB men’s and women’s cross country teams both competed in the highly anticipated NCAA Division 1 West Regional’s on Saturday at Stanford University. The Gaucho men finished tenth out of twenty-five teams while the women finished nineteenth out of thirty-one teams.

Senior Anthony Masci and sophomore Jeremy Acosta finished the 10K race consecutively in 31st and 32nd with the same time, both finishing the race in a time of 30:13. Junior Bhavic Kanzaria finished 82nd in a time of 31:06 with Junior, teammate, Juan Paredes finishing not too far behind him in 88th place in a time 31:12. Senior Doug Whicard and sophomore Bryce Rausa finished consecutively as well in 102nd and 103rd place in times of 31:33 and 31:34, just shy of each other. Senior Andrew Pilavjian finished 119th out of 172 runners, with a time of 31:54, helping the Gauchos secure a tenth place finish. The team scored 322 points as a whole and finished with a team time of 154:17 1:20.

Senior Andrea Jacobs finished 1st for the Gaucho women, and 44th overall in the women’s 6K race, with a time of 21:25 while sophomore Dani Moreno finished 89th overall and 2nd for the Gauchos in a time of 22:05. Junior Sarah Vitug finished 103rd in a time of 22:12, whereas Gaucho teammates Ashley Beechan, Callie Mulgannon, Christine Cooperstein, and Bailey Miller finished 111th, 113th, 138th and 139th helping the Gauchos to reach nineteenth place. The team as a whole scored 456 points and had an overall time of 110:21 0:55.

The Gauchos will resume to action on November 21, where they will compete in the NCAA Championships in Terre Haute, Indiana. This will be the last scheduled meet for the Gauchos on the 2011 Cross Country Season.
